Apple and Honey
Rosh HaShanah (ראש השנה) began just a few hours ago at sunset. What is Rosh HaShanah? Rosh HaShanah means “Head of the Year” in Hebrew and is the Jewish New Year. Now we have the confusing part. Rosh HaShanah falls … Continue reading
